Paliwanag sa Mensahe ng Webhook Callback
Kailangang mag-login sa eSignGlobal ang callback address para makapasokMga Setting - Integrasyon - Webhookna pahina ng configuration ng pag-edit.
Ang HTTP status code na ibinalik sa eSignGlobal ay nasa pagitan ng200~299atitinuturing ng eSignGlobal na matagumpay ang notipikasyon, kung hindi, itinuturing ng eSignGlobal nanabigo ang notipikasyon。
- Pagkatapos mabigo ang notipikasyon, isasagawa ng eSignGlobal notification service angmaximum na 16 na pagtatangkana notipikasyon. Ang mekanismo ng pagtatangka ay ang mga sumusunod:
(Maaaring sundin ng iba't ibang module ang dalawang magkaibang mekanismo ng pagtatangka sa ibaba. Kung matagumpay ang notipikasyon sa gitna ng pagtatangka, mahihinto ito at hindi na magpapatuloy sa pagtatangka):

- Upang maiwasan ang paulit-ulit na notipikasyon dahil sa pagkabigo ng eSignGlobal notification service na i-parse ang JSON data, pakitiyak na ang ibinalik na JSON data ay hindi naglalaman ng mga espesyal na character tulad ng mga espasyo \/. Inirerekomenda na direktang ibalik ang {"code":"200","msg":"success"}。
- Upang matiyak ang pagiging napapanahon at maaasahan ng mga callback notification, inirerekomenda na ang mga developer aysa loob ng 5 segundomagbalikng HTTP status code (200)sa serbisyo ng notification ng eSignGlobal.
- Kung hindi makumpleto ng mga developer ang mga kaugnay na proseso ng negosyo ng callback notification sa loob ng 5 segundo, mangyaring gumamit ng asynchronous na paraan para sa mga kasunod na proseso ng negosyo.